How to Choose the Best SharePoint Guides
Choosing the Right SharePoint Guide
Navigating SharePoint's extensive features requires a guide tailored to your needs. Consider these key factors to make an informed decision:- Target Audience and Skill Level: Determine if the guide is designed for beginners, intermediate users, or advanced administrators. Beginners should look for guides that start with fundamental concepts and progress gradually. More experienced users might seek in-depth coverage of specific areas like administration, development, or advanced features.
- Content Scope and Focus: Evaluate what aspects of SharePoint the guide covers. Some guides focus on general usage and collaboration, while others delve into specific modules like document management, workflows, or site administration. Ensure the content aligns with the tasks and responsibilities you need to address.
- Format and Accessibility: Consider whether a digital format (eBook, online course) or a physical book best suits your learning style. Look for guides that offer practical examples, step-by-step instructions, and clear explanations. Up-to-date content is crucial, as SharePoint receives regular updates.
